Debian -- Security Information Martin Schulze March 5th, 2002 -------------------------------------------------------------------------- Package : xsane Vulnerability : insecure temporary files Problem-Type : local Debian-specific: no Tim Waugh found several insecure uses of temporary files in the xsane program, which is used for scanning. This was fixed for Debian/stable by moving those files into a securely created directory within the /tmp directory. This problem has been fixed in version 0.50-5.1 for the stable Debian distribution and in version 0.84-0.1 for the testing and unstable distribution of Debian. We recommend that you upgrade your xsane package. wget url will fetch the file for you dpkg -i file.deb will install the referenced file.
